Skip to Content

How to migrate On-premise FortiGate VM to Cloud environment

This article describes the steps to migrate an on-premise FortiGate VM to a Cloud environment (AWS, Azure, etc).

Scope

FortiGate VM, Cloud FortiGate.

Solution

On-premise FortiGate VM leverages different hypervisor platforms compared to Cloud environment. Hence, it would not be possible to perform a backup and restore function to migrate the FortiGate VM to the Cloud environment.

To migrate the on-premise FortiGate VM to the Cloud environment (Azure has been used in this example), the following steps have to be performed:

Step 1: Backup configuration file from existing on-premise FortiGate-VM.

Step 2: Convert the configuration file with the FortiConverter service.

Step 3: Ensure edit the following attribute to reflect the correct interface and routing information in the cloud environment:

config system interface.

config system interface.

config router static.

config router static.

Step 4: Once the respective has been done, restore the configuration file in the provisioned Cloud FortiGate.

Step 5: During the restoration, Azure FortiGate would detect changes in virtual disk usage. FortiGate will perform auto-format and proceed to reboot once again:

During the restoration, Azure FortiGate would detect changes in virtual disk usage. FortiGate will perform auto-format and proceed to reboot once again.

Step 6: Log in with the existing login credential on the on-prem FortiGate VM if the admin has not been changed:

Log in with the existing login credential on the on-prem FortiGate VM if the admin has not been changed.

Ensure that both FortiGates have been provisioned with the same FortiOS version.